Even though the console’s name means life in Latin, Sony Computer Entertainment SVP Masayasu Ito told 4Gamers (Translation via DualShockers) that the company has shifted all focus to the PS4 and is no longer developing games for the Playstation Vita.
Below are translated quotes from Ito himself.
“Currently, first-party studios have no titles in development for PS Vita,” he said. “Since third-parties are working very hard on PS Vita, SCE’s own strategy is to focus on PS4, which is a new platform.
“At the beginning the PS Vita did not resonate with age targets under 20, but now the situation is changing and the popularity with younger demographics is increasing. Minecraft: PS Vita Edition has provided a boost.
“In addition to that, a variety of third party games is also planned for the future, and in order to further accelerate that flow, we decided to release new colors for the PS Vita this fall.”
